负压降尘技术及其应用

摘    要:本文提出的负压降尘技术,是利用高压水通过降尘装置内的引射装置产生高速水雾射流,从而在降尘装置的吸气部分产生负压,使含尘气流被不断地吸入降尘装置,从而得到洗涤和净化,达到降尘的目的.运用均匀设计方法进行了详细的实验室实验,得出了负压降尘技术的优化参数.根据实验结果,设计了采煤机负压降尘装置,在工业性试验中取得了较好的降尘效果.

Abstract:The dust removal technology with negative pressure and its application were introduced. The high speed water spraying jet is produced by high pressure water by means of the with dust removal device negative pressure. Thus the negative pressure field can be formed in the device suction area. The dusty air can be sucked into the device for cleaning. The uniform design method was used for the experiment design. From the experiment test, the optimization parameters for the technology were determined. The device using the technology for dust removal was designed and applied to the industrial test. The results show that the dust removal device with negative pressure can remove the dust effectivey.
